Barge loading facility at BPCL Irimpanam
The barge loading facility at Bharat Petroleum Corporation’s Irimpanam installation was inaugurated by Mr Ashok Sinha CMD. With the commissioning of this facility, which is located on the banks of Chitrapuzha River at Irimpanam installation
, BPCL will be able to offer bunkers of Furnace Oil & HF-HSD to inland vessels at competitive rates in Kochi.
The
first exclusive International Bunkering Terminal of BPCL was
inaugurated at JNPT in May followed by the similar facilities in Kochi
port in July.
In spite of the potential available in this sector, the
bunker markets could not progress mainly due to inadequate
infrastructure and high incidence of taxation and prices.
Dedicated
barge loading facilities would enhance BPCL’s bunkering trade from Kochi
as bunker fuels could be offered directly to prospective bunker
customers.
Further, with the concessions announced by the State for
international bunkering, coupled with upcoming mega maritime projects of
Kochi port, it is expected that traffic would grow exponentially,
resulting in significant bunker volumes.
Inland Waterways Authority
of India has been instrumental in extending their support for the
successful completion of the jetty on the water channel which is part of
National Waterways III.
BPCL has also partnered with globally
renowned pioneers in international bunkering- Mabanaft Gmbh & Co,
having their presence worldwide through a joint venture company Matrix
Bharat Marine Services Pte Ltd based in Singapore.
